1994 SESSION
HB 705 Liming materials.

SUMMARY:
Liming materials. Updates the Virginia Agricultural Liming Materials Law. The bill clarifies labeling requirements, including those for fluid liming materials and liming material-fertilizer mixtures. Licensing and license fees for manufacturers are added. The fees for the contractors' permits and product registration are increased, with fees generated being directed to a special fund to be used for the administration and enforcement to the program, except that five cents per ton of liming materials sold is deposited in the Virginia Agricultural Foundation Fund. The Commissioner is authorized to promulgate regulations regarding analysis and testing without having to follow the Administrative Process Act. A violation of the program is punishable by a fine of between $25 and $200.
